Nope, it’s about shoes. Crocs, to be exact.
That’s because, as detailed in an article by Nintendo Life’s Liam Doolan, we’re getting some Animal Crossing-themed Crocs.
Here’s what Nintendo revealed about them in the press release: "This new collection features elements inspired by the lush, natural setting from the game. From the green tone that represents the land to the sole and strap inspired by the sea, see if you can discover all the Animal Crossing moments throughout the design of the shoe."
"The collection includes the 'Animal Crossing Platform Clog' for adults and the 'Animal Crossing Classic Clog’ for kids, making it perfect for fans and families of all ages. As opportunities for travel and fun outings arise, let these Crocs help you step into a relaxing, nature-filled world with your favorite characters right at your feet."
